Simonsig Pinotage Scores 90 Points In USA’s Wine Spectator
Simonsig Redhill Pinotage 2008 has added another feather to its cap of highly acclaimed accolades with a venerable 90 point rating from Wine Spectator, the leading New York based wine publication.
“Ripe and solidly built, with delicious blackberry, bramble and toasty spice notes framed by a mouth-watering liq
uorice snap note. The long, spice-filled finish has nicely integrated grip,” is how Senior Editor James Molesworth describes this truly South African varietal wine which can be enjoyed now or stashed away safely for special occasions until 2015.
This wine also comes highly recommended with a 91 point score by the International Wine Review, another highly regarded wine report in the USA. At home, the 2008 vintage boasts two Veritas gold medals and a 4½-star rating in the Platter’s South African Wines guide.
Simonsig Redhill Pinotage is widely regarded as one of South Africa’s top Pinotage wines. Enjoy it with family favourites such as Cape Malay bobotie, slow roasted pork belly or juicy oven roasted rack of lamb.

BLOC PARTY To Headline Rocking The Daisies 2012
Internationally acclaimed indie rock legends, Bloc Party are confirmed to headline at Rocking the Daisies 2012! This universally respected band has already headlined some of the world’s most famous festivals and will be adding RTD to its very impressive list, which includes O2 Academy, Leeds and Reading Festival, T in the Park, Glastonbury and V Fest. South Africa now has the chance to be blown away by one of the best live acts in the world on Saturday 06 October at Rocking the Daisies, Cloof Wine Estate, Darling.
Just less than a year ago a big question mark loomed over whether new music would ever emerge from Bloc Party. The band went on a hiatus in October 2009 to focus on side projects, and reunited in September 2011. In May 2012 the band announced via their website that their fourth album, Four, will be released on August 20, 2012.
In February 2005 the band released their debut album Silent Alarm. It was critically acclaimed and was named ‘Indie Album of the Year’ at the 2006 PLUG Awards and NME Album of the year which both honour indie music. That same year the record went platinum; with Bloc Party selling two million albums worldwide.

Now they return with their strongest, most vital statement to date in their triumphant new album ‘FOUR’. The four piece of Kele Okereke, Russell Lissack, Gordon Moakes and Matt Tong reunited, prompted by a creative impetus inspired by a dramatic year in world events, as well as a shared desire to rekindle their singular musical kinship. ‘FOUR’ presents a band in the fullest sense of the word: lean, hungry, spirited and uncompromising, armed with a collection of songs as powerful and anthemic as they’ve ever penned, as well as some of their mosthard-hitting and visceral recordings to date! Deliciously Decadent Du Toitskloof Hanepoot
Sweet endings always have a special place at dinner parties and late afternoon braai’s so make sure the deliciously honeyed 2012 Du Toitskloof Hanepoot is ready and chilled.
The wine is made from Muscat d’Alexandrie grapes, harvested when fully ripe with some of the berries already turning raisiny, imparting a wonderful honey flavor. The grapes received an extended period of skin contact, rotated as frequently as possible in rotor tanks, to extract the maximum flavor spectrum.
Shimmering, brassy gold with lime-green specks, the wine holds aromas of concentrated citrus fruit with hints of chocolate orange liqueur. The palate is silky with an exceptional long, fruity aftertaste. Serve chilled on its own or with a selection of cheeses and desserts especially ice cream and baked puddings.

Indaba Wines – Sharing The Secrets To Succeeding In The USA
South Africa’s Indaba wine brand is fast on its way to becoming a big-volume brand in the USA and the results of a recent comparative blind tasting against New World rivals suggest the latest vintage will build on the success which has seen the brand’s reach extend across the USA, Canada and the Caribbean.
The Indaba range, composed of Chenin Blanc, Sauvignon Blanc, Chardonnay, Merlot and Shiraz, was launched in the US in 1996 by New York based wine importer Cape Classics. The wines are crafted by consulting winemaker Bruwer Raats in a fresh, juicy, approachable style and have a suggested retail price of $9.99.
In a recent annual comparative blind tasting, held in New York, Indaba Sauvignon Blanc 2011 outscored higher priced, well-respected Sauvignon Blancs including Mount Nelson from New Zealand and Montes from Chile. While Indaba Merlot topped category-leading Merlots from California’s Bogle Vineyards and Washington’s Columbia Crest.
Competitive brands were chosen within the same price bracket, or one to two times higher, based on their significant brand recognition, national sales, or success with key partners. The wines were evaluated based on overall quality, varietal correctness and market “saleability”.
The blind tasting, attended by Cape Classics executives, Raats and an influential retail partner, is an opportunity for the brand’s decision makers to evaluate how well the current 2011 vintage stacks up against competing brands in the USA.
“Our goal with the annual tastings is to ensure Indaba’s quality is as high, or higher, than the brands that lead the market today,” said Cape Classics President Rob Bradshaw. “With Bruwer in attendance, he is able to gain valuable insight and feedback, and then make the necessary winemaking decisions to keep Indaba a leading brand, known for its quality and value.”
The blind-tastings are essential for the winemaker to get a sense of American tastes. “We’ve been hosting these tastings for three years now, and he has really caught on to what styles and flavor profiles excite our customers,” said Bradshaw.
“We all know branding is critical in wine sales, but if you really want to stimulate the US market the juice in the bottle has got to be exciting. The tasting showed us the Indaba range has this factor, and we are pleased with the direction it’s heading.”
Kasteelberg Brand Takes Riebeek Cellars To New Heights
Riebeek Cellars’ flagship wine range, Kasteelberg, made it clear as early as last year that it was destined for greatness when two of its young wines won much coveted awards at the South African Young Wine Show. First the Kasteelberg Pinotage 2011 took the coveted SA Champion Pinotage title ahead of its competitors and then the Kasteelberg Viognier 2011 walked off with the big prize, the highly coveted General Smuts Trophy which is awarded to the champion young wine. This was the first time in the history of this prominent competition that a viognier won this coveted award.

Rachelle Greeff Se Skryfkursus By Taalmonument
Die bekroonde skrywer Rachelle Greeff bied van Vrydag 14 tot Saterdag 15 September ’n skryfkursus by die Afrikaanse Taalmonument in die Paarl aan. Kursusgangers het die keuse om in die maand ná die kursus ook hul eie skryfwerk vir kommentaar voor te lê. Die kursus sluit ook een borgskap in.
Greeff is veral bekend vir haar kortverhale en die toneelstuk Die Naaimasjien wat in Augustus in Edinburgh, Skotland, opgevoer word. Haar tweede toneelstuk, Buitepos, met die bekroonde Deon Lotz in die hoofrol, was vroeër vanjaar by die Woordfees en die KKNK te sien. Haar koerantwerk behels boekresensies, onderhoude met skrywers asook ‘n tweeweeklikse rubriek, Voorwoord, vir Rapport.
Kursusgangers ontvang ‘n maand voor die kursus elk ’n kortverhaal asook ‘n koerantrubriek of tydskrifskets. Dit dien as wegspringplek vir die eerste sessie. Daaropvolgende sessies fokus op die taalglipse en stylduiwels waarvan nuwe of potensiële skrywers moet kennis dra voor hulle by uitgewers en media-redakteurs aanklop. Die skrywer deel ook persoonlike wenke en staaltjies wat bygedra het tot haar sukses (sowel as mislukkings) in die media en die literêre wêreld.
As opsionele ekstra het kursusgangers agterna ‘n maand waarin hulle óf ‘n rubriek (620 woorde) óf ‘n kortverhaal (nie langer nie as 2 000 woorde) kan skryf. Dit word eenmalig elektronies en vertroulik deur die kursusleier geredigeer en aan die kursusganger terugbesorg. Dié aanbod word by die kursusfooi ingesluit.
Die sluitingsdatum vir aansoeke is 14 Augustus. Die Taalmonument maak voorsiening vir ‘n borgskap vir een kursusganger, wat bondig deur die voornemende kursusganger asook ‘n mentor gemotiveer moet word.
Die kursus word tot 12 persone beperk en vind daagliks van 09:00 tot 16:00 plaas. Die kursusfooi is R2 000 per persoon. ’n Ligte vingermiddagete en koffie/tee is ingesluit.
